Which Is Healthier – Steam Sauna or Infrared Sauna

When it comes to saunas, there are several different types to choose from, each with their own unique benefits. Two of the most popular types of saunas are traditional Finnish-style steam saunas, and the newer and more modern infrared saunas.

In this article, we'll explore the differences between steam saunas (and rooms) and infrared saunas and provide insights into which type of sauna may be the best choice for your health and wellness goals.

How Does a Steam Sauna Work?

A traditional steam sauna, also known as a wet sauna (not a steam room), works by generating steam to create a hot and humid environment. This creates a moist heat for a relaxing and therapeutic experience. The steam is created by pouring water over heated rocks. As the water vapor fills the room, the humidity level increases.

To ensure safety and comfort, steam rooms, which some people call steam saunas, typically have controls that allow users to adjust the temperature and humidity levels, ranging from 100-120°F. Some steam rooms also include features such as chromotherapy lighting or aromatherapy to enhance the sauna experience. Traditional steam saunas typically have heater controls that allow users to adjust the temperature, combined with pouring water on the rocks for humidity from the steam, with sauna temperatures ranging from 160-200°F.

How Does an Infrared Sauna Work?

Unlike traditional saunas that use hot rocks or steam to create heat, infrared saunas use infrared radiation to create a therapeutic sauna experience.

Infrared radiation is a type of light on the electromagnetic spectrum that our eyes can't see, but our bodies can feel as heat.

The infrared heaters in an infrared sauna typically emit three different wavelengths of infrared radiation: near, mid, and far. Each of these wavelengths has different benefits for the body.

Near-infrared radiation can help to improve skin health and promote wound healing. Mid-infrared radiation can help to improve circulation and reduce pain and inflammation. Far-infrared radiation can help to promote relaxation and detoxification.

The temperature in an infrared sauna is typically lower than in a traditional sauna, ranging from 100-140°F. However, because the heat is generated by the infrared radiation, it penetrates deeper into the body, providing a more intense and therapeutic sauna experience.

Differences Between the Health Benefits

Steam Saunas and Steam Rooms - In a steam room, the high 100% humidity can be particularly beneficial for individuals with respiratory conditions such as asthma or allergies. With both the steam sauna and steam room the moist air can help to soothe the respiratory system and promote easier breathing.

The humidity in both traditional steam saunas and steam rooms can also help to improve skin health by opening the pores and allowing for deeper cleansing and detoxification. A steam sauna’s main benefit is that it can provide a relaxing and therapeutic sauna experience that can promote relaxation, improve respiratory health (1) and promote overall wellness.

Infrared Saunas - One of the biggest benefits of infrared saunas is that they produce a dry heat, which can be more comfortable than the high heat of a steam sauna and penetrate deeper into the body.

Infrared saunas also help to improve circulation by increasing blood flow to the skin and muscles, which can be particularly helpful for people with arthritis or muscle pain. Moreover, infrared saunas can reduce pain and stiffness by promoting muscle recovery, making it a great option for athletes or people with chronic pain.

In addition, infrared saunas help to promote relaxation by reducing stress levels and improving mood. This can be particularly beneficial for people who suffer from anxiety or depression. Lastly, infrared saunas can help to improve skin health by promoting collagen production and increasing blood flow to the skin. This helps to re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les and promote a healthy, glowing complexion.
